Abdu Rozik, who gained popularity through his appearance on Salman Khan’s show Bigg Boss 16, recently found himself in hot water after posting a video featuring him sharing a bed with a woman and a man. The clip triggered criticism from social media users who expressed their disappointment and concern over the singer’s actions.
In the video captioned, “Three in the bed and the little one said,” Abdu faced swift backlash as users accused him of tarnishing his image. Comments poured in, urging him to be mindful of the content he shares online. Some followers reminded him not to forget his values and beliefs, while others requested him to refrain from posting such content for the sake of his fans and reputation.

On a positive note, it appears that Abdu Rozik has mended his relationship with fellow contestant MC Stan after their public feud following the conclusion of Bigg Boss 16. Speaking to News18, Abdu expressed his admiration for MC Stan, stating that he still holds him dear as a friend. Shiv Thakare also confirmed that everything is well between the two, and Abdu welcomed MC Stan in Dubai, indicating that they have reconciled.

During their time in the Bigg Boss house, Abdu, MC Stan, Shiv Thakare, Sajid Khan, Sumbul Touqeer Khan, and Nimrit Kaur Ahluwalia formed a tight-knit group. However, post-show, Abdu and MC Stan engaged in a public spat with mutual allegations. Nevertheless, it seems that they have put their differences aside and moved past the feud.
